标签:异常

Kubernetes 网络排错骨灰级中文指南

文章将引入 Kubernetes 集群中网络排查的思路,包含网络异常模型,常用工具,并且提出一些案例以供学习。  Pod 常见网络异常分类  网络排查...

超简单,精通Java异常处理

异常处理是软件开发的重要方面,开发人员能够处理和恢复在程序执行期间可能发生的意外错误或异常情况。Java是最流行的编程语言之一,提供了一个强大的异常处...

详解SpringBoot接口异常处理机制及源码分析

环境:Springboot3.0.5,如果在请求映射期间发生异常或从请求处理程序(例如@Controller)抛出异常,DispatcherServlet将委托给HandlerExceptionResolver。,下表...

绝顶技术:断点+内存映射组合的CLR超强Bug?

你见过断点+内存映射,制造了一个另类隐藏极深,强悍的BUG吗?这是一个虚拟机CLR的BUG。不同于之前所遇见的BUG这次费时最多,但是问题已然清晰。本篇来看下。...

Python 中的异常处理:学习这些技巧,让你在编程过程中更加从容

,Python的异常处理是一种机制,用于在程序执行过程中捕获和处理错误。Python中的异常是一种对象,表示程序发生了一个错误或异常情况。在程序中,当出现异常时...

Spring MVC 异常处理方式

当程序发生异常时我们可以通过如下两个注解来统一处理异常信息。,@ControllerAdvice 和 @RestControllerAdvice,他们的区别其实就是Rest的注解中多了一个@Resp...

python异常中else的使用

,说明,1、当确定没有异常后,还需要做一些事情可以使用else语句。,2、注意:try中没有异常,else之后的代码才会被执行。,实例,以上就是python异常中else的使...

python用户如何自定义异常

,说明,1、程序可以通过创建一个新的异常类来命名它们自己的异常。,异常应该是典型的继承自Exception类,直接或间接的方式。,2、异常python有一个大基类,继承...

一个诡异的 Pulsar InterruptedException 异常

,,今天收到业务团队反馈线上有个应用往 Pulsar 中发送消息失败了,经过日志查看得知是发送消息时候抛出了 java.lang.InterruptedException 异常。,...

javascript中Promise的异常捕获用法

,1、在promise的then方法中,已经自动帮助我们try catch回调函数。,2、then方法中抛出的异常,将被下一级联then方法的第二个参数捕获。 ,如果最后一个then有...

搭建前端监控,如何采集异常数据?

本篇我们介绍,前端如何采集数据,先从收集异常数据开始。,异常数据,是指前端在操作页面的过程中,触发的执行异常或加载异常,此时浏览器会抛出来报错信息。...

java重写发生的条件

,发生条件,1、方法名相同,2、方法的参数列表相同(返回类型和数据类型),3、方法的返回值相同,4、重写方法不能抛出新的异常或者比被重写方法声明的检查异常更广...

Spring MVC核心功能异常处理机制原理详解

如果在请求映射期间发生异常或从请求处理程序(例如@Controller)抛出异常,DispatcherServlet将委托给HandlerExceptionResolver,下表列出了可用的HandlerExcep...

涨知识!Python 的异常信息还能这样展现

,在日常开发中,我们的大部分时间都会花在阅读traceback模块信息以及调试代码上。本文我们将改进traceback模块,让其中的提示信息更加简洁准确。,基于这一目...

收藏!14 种异常检测方法总结

,本文收集整理了公开网络上一些常见的异常检测方法(附资料来源和代码)。,,基于正态分布,3sigma准则认为超过3sigma的数据为异常点。,,图1: 3sigma,Z-score...

异常处理实践 – 抛异常+错误码

哈喽,大家好,我是指北君。,今天和大家分享一下异常处理和错误码管理。,在业务逻辑中,通常使用两种方式处理异常:,选择哪种需要根据场景而定,不管如何选择...

Java项目构建基础:统一结果,统一异常,统一日志

在开发过程中,为了提升开发效率,提升代码规范,我们会将返回结果,异常以及日志进行统一封装处理,接下来我们一起来看看如何实现。,目前的前后端开发大部分...

盘点Spring事务失效的4种写法及解决方案,Review代码再也不慌了

,我们知道,Spring是通过AOP的方式来实现事务的,而在处理事务的过程中,Spring只有捕获到RuntimeException或者Error的时候才会触发回滚操作,如果我们在代码...

基于Sentry高效治理前端异常

一个前端项目上线后的各种指标监控是极其重要的,通过各种指标数据可以知道项目存在的问题及未来优化的方向,在各种维度监控中的异常监控是必不可少的,通过...

Golang 中更好的错误处理:理论和实践技巧

编程语言应该如何处理错误?例如,打开具有给定名称的文件并将其读取到缓冲区的函数可能由于多种原因而失败:文件可能不存在,打开的程序可能没有打开它的权限...

前端错误监控-Sentry自动捕获前端应用异常原理

前端异常通常可以分为以下几种类型:,js 代码执行异常,是我们经常遇到异常。这一类型的异常,又可以具体细分为:,具体详见: Error - JavaScript - MDN Web Doc...

python异常的传递

,说明,1、当函数/方法执行出现异常,会将异常传递给函数/方法的调用一方。,2、如果传递到主程序,仍然没有异常处理,程序才会被终止。,实例,以上就是python异...

应用程序发生异常未知的软件异常,详细教您应用程序发生异常未知的软件异常怎么解决

进到软件或在玩游戏时出发生异常未知的软件异常unknown,表明这个游戏或是软件与系统中其他的程序有冲突的地区,提议关闭一切程序包含杀毒软件,再重新开启游...

写Hudi异常:’Not an Avro data file’ 解决方法

记录写Hudi时的一个异常的解决方法,其实这个异常从去年就发现并找到解决方法了,而且已经提交到社区merge了,PR:[HUDI-2675] Fix the exception 'Not an Av...

python抛出raise异常的注意点

,注意点,1、系统的自带的异常只要触发会自动抛出,但用户自定义的异常需要用户自己决定什么时候抛出。,2、raise唯一的一个参数指定了要被抛出的异常。它必须...

python异常的捕捉和补救

,1、捕捉特定异常, 第一个符合条件的except语句会被执行,用于报告错误。,如果仅仅是报告错误,程序依然会停止。,2、捕捉所有异常, except语句后面Exceptio...

Java拾遗系列之Java基础-异常

,Java异常分为两类,一个是错误,一个异常。异常和错误的区别是,异常是可以被处理的,而错误是没法处理的。所有异常的超类只有Throwable一个,Throwable下分...

【Go必知必会】错误和异常、CGO、fallthrough

​这篇文章将详解「Go必知必会」的知识点:,错误指的是可能出现问题的地方出现了问题,比如打开一个文件时失败,这种情况在人们的意料之中,异常指的是不应该出...

你应该知道的九个优秀的 Python 概念

,推导式分为三种类型:列表推导、字典推导和集合推导。如果你想从现有的可迭代对象中创建新的列表、字典或集合,请使用推导式。以下代码片段展示了这些用法,...

如何使用 Sentry 捕获前端异常

,工作多年,发现大家总是会遇到这种特殊的场景:用户反映某个功能异常。为了找出问题所在,我们尝试在本地重现异常,但结果是什么都没有。另一方面,前端代码...

python捕获多个异常的规则

,规则说明,1、执行try下的语句。,如果引起异常,执行过程会跳到第一个except语句。,2、首个except中定义的异常名称与引起的异常匹配,则执行。,3、如果引起的...

线程池中线程抛了异常,该如何处理?

在实际开发中,我们常常会用到线程池,但任务一旦提交到线程池之后,如果发生异常之后,怎么处理? 怎么获取到异常信息?在了解这个问题之前,可以先看一下 ...